Kathai
Kathai is a village located in Pali tehsil of Umaria district in Madhya Pradesh, India. It is situated 35km away from sub-district headquarter Pali (tehsildar office) and 70km away from district headquarter Umaria. As per 2009 stats, Kathai village is also a gram panchayat.

About Kathai
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Kathai is 468080. The village spans a total geographical area of 1430.81 hectares. Pali is nearest town to Kathai village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 35km away.

Population of Kathai
According to the 2011 Census, Kathai has a total population of about 700, with approximately 349 males and 351 females. The sex ratio is around 1005 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 123 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 699. The overall literacy rate is approximately 43.14%, with male literacy at about 45.85% and female literacy near 40.46%. There are around 169 households in the village. Together, these details offer a clear picture of Kathai's population size, gender balance, young residents, literacy levels, and social makeup.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 700 | 349 | 351 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 123 | 66 | 57 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 699 | 348 | 351 |
Literate Population | 302 | 160 | 142 |
Illiterate Population | 398 | 189 | 209 |
Connectivity of Kathai
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Kathai. As per the 2011 stats, Kathai had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 10+ km distance |
Railway Station | Available |
